Grasping Registered Agents and Their Role

A designated agent is a appointed entity or company that acts as a point of contact for official documents and government communications on behalf of a Limited Liability Company (LLC). This role is essential because it makes certain that organizations receive critical information, such as legal claims or regulatory documents, in a swift manner. By having a designated agent, businesses can maintain a sense of secrecy and prevent overlooking critical deadlines.

Organizations are mandatorily required to have a registered agent in the state where they are incorporated. Each state has its own regulations regarding official representatives, including qualifications that must be met. Most importantly, the registered agent must have a bona fide location in the region and be available during business hours to handle communication. Cost Considerations for Registered Agents

As you are picking a registered agent service, comprehending the costs involved is crucial for all business owner. Registered agent costs can differ significantly, based on the extent of service provided and the particular needs of your business. On average, you can anticipate to pay anywhere from $100 and $300 dollars per year for a dependable registered agent service. Still, it is important to evaluate what is covered in that fee, such as compliance services, document handling, and customer support.

Some companies provide the lowest cost registered agent services, but these options may include limited features. It is important to consider the pros of cost-effectiveness against the potential drawbacks of subpar service. For instance, a low-cost registered agent may not provide prompt notifications about legal documents or neglect proper compliance, which can lead to issues for your business. As such, while finding an economical option is necessary, ensure that you are not compromising on vital services.

A Registered Agent Responsibilities

A nominated agent is responsible for taking essential legal notices on behalf of a business entity, ensuring that every communication is processed in a prompt manner. This includes accepting service of process notifications, tax documents, and compliance information from state authorities. By having a dependable registered agent service, companies can maintain a official address for legal correspondence, which is essential for meeting obligations.

In addition to accepting documents, the registered agent must also ensure that these crucial documents are processed and forwarded to the appropriate individuals within the company. This responsibility is crucial for maintaining compliance with state regulations and avoiding sanctions due to missed deadlines. A professional registered agent will provide ongoing support to keep the company informed about key filings and any modifications in regulatory requirements.

Furthermore, a designated agent is often tasked with maintaining the confidentiality of sensitive information. By acting as a intermediary between the business and the public, they help to protect the information of the owners and avoid intrusive solicitation.
